Things to do in Suffolk?
Suffolk, Virginia is a small city situated in the Hampton Roads region. This area offers a mix of attractions for visitors and locals alike. Nature lovers can explore the scenic Great Dismal Swamp National Wildlife Refuge, while history buffs will find plenty to admire at the historic downtown, which has been preserved since Colonial times. Golf enthusiasts can enjoy courses nearby such as Nansemond River Golf Club. With its diverse range of activities and attractions, Suffolk is a great destination for all types of visitors.

Things to do in Danbury?
Danbury, Connecticut has something for everyone with outdoor hiking trails at Tarrywile Park & Mansion or numerous cultural attractions like the Danbury Railway Museum.
